So where does this information come from? These different levels described below are the results of a highly important experiment executed over 20 years by Dr. Hawkins and his team of specialists. Millions of calibrations over the years of this study have defined a range of values accurately corresponding to well-recognized sets of attitudes and emotions.

The ways the various levels of human consciousness express themselves are profound and far-reaching and the scales moves from 1–1000 in a logarithmic progression. All levels below 200 are destructive of life in both the individual and society at large; in contrast, all levels above 200 are constructive expressions of power. The decisive level of 200 is the fulcrum that divides the general areas of force (or falsehood) from power (or truth). In describing the emotional aspects of the energy fields of consciousness, it is well to remember that they are rarely manifested as pure states in an individual. A person may operate on one level in a given area of life and on quite a different level in another area of life. An individual’s overall level of consciousness is the sum total effect of all these various levels.

ENERGY LEVEL 20: SHAME

Wikipedia defines Shame as: Shame is an unpleasant self-conscious emotion typically associated with a negative evaluation of the self, withdrawal motivations, and feelings of despair, exposure, mistrust, powerlessness, and worthlessness.

The level of Shame is perilously proximate to death, which may be chosen out of Shame as conscious suicide or more subtly elected by failure to take steps to prolong life, as in “passive suicide.” Death by avoidable accident is common. We all have some awareness of the pain of “losing face,” becoming discredited, or feeling like a “nonperson.” In Shame, people hang their heads and slink away, wishing they were invisible. Banishment is a traditional accompaniment of shame and, in the primitive societies from which we all originate, banishment is equivalent to death.

Early life experiences such as sexual abuse, which lead to Shame, warp the personality often for a lifetime unless these issues are resolved by therapy. Shame, as Freud determined, produces neurosis. It is destructive to emotional and psychological health and, as a consequence of low self-esteem, makes one prone to the development of physical illness. The Shame-based personality is shy, withdrawn, and introverted. Shame is also used as a tool of cruelty, and its victims often become cruel themselves.

Shamed children are cruel to animals and cruel to each other. The behavior of people whose consciousness level is only in the 20s is dangerous. They are prone to hallucinations of an accusatory nature, as well as paranoia; some become psychotic or commit bizarre crimes.

Some Shame-based individuals compensate by perfectionism and rigidity, and often become driven and intolerant. Notorious examples of this are the moral extremists who form vigilante groups, projecting their own unconscious shame onto others whom they then feel justified in righteously attacking or killing. Serial killers have often acted out of sexual moralism, with the justification of punishing so-called “bad” women.

Because it pulls down the whole level of one’s personality, Shame results in a vulnerability to the other negative emotions, and, therefore, often produces false pride, anger, and guilt.

ENERGY LEVEL 30: GUILT

Guilt, so commonly used in our society to manipulate and punish, manifests itself in a variety of expressions, such as remorse, self-recrimination, masochism, and the whole gamut of symptoms of victimhood. Unconscious Guilt results in psychosomatic disease, accident-proneness, and suicidal behaviors. Many people struggle with Guilt their entire lives, while others desperately attempt escape by amorally denying Guilt altogether.

Guilt-domination results in a preoccupation with “sin,” an unforgiving emotional attitude frequently exploited by religious demagogues, who use it for coercion and control. Such “sin-and-salvation” merchants, obsessed with punishment, are likely either acting out their own guilt, or projecting it on to others.

Subcultures displaying the aberration of self-flagellation often manifest other endemic forms of cruelty, such as the public, ritual killing of humans or animals. Guilt provokes rage, and killing frequently is its expression. Capital punishment is an example of how killing gratifies a Guilt-ridden populace. Our unforgiving American society, for instance, pillories its victims in the press and metes out punishments that have never been demonstrated to have any deterrent or corrective effect.

ENERGY LEVEL 50: APATHY

This level is characterized by poverty, despair, and hopelessness. The world and the future look bleak; pathos is the theme of life. Apathy is a state of helplessness; its victims, needy in every way, lack not only resources but also the energy to avail themselves of what resources may be available. Unless external energy is supplied by caregivers, death through passive suicide can result. Without the will to live, the hopeless stare blankly, unresponsive to stimuli, until their eyes stop tracking and there is not even enough energy left to swallow proffered food.

This is the level of the homeless and the derelicts of society; it is also the fate of many of the aged and others who become isolated by chronic or progressive diseases. The apathetic are dependent; people in Apathy are “heavy” and are felt to be a burden by those around them.

Too often, society lacks sufficient motivation to be of any real help to cultures as well as individuals at this level, who are seen as drains of resources. This is the level of the streets of Calcutta, where only the saintly such as Mother Teresa and her followers dare to tread. Apathy is the level of the abandonment of hope, and few have the courage to really look it in the face.

ENERGY LEVEL 75: GRIEF

This is the level of sadness, loss, and despondency. Most humans have experienced it for periods of time, but those who remain at this level live a life of constant regret and depression. This is the level of chronic mourning, bereavement, and remorse about the past; it is also the level of habitual losers and those chronic gamblers who accept failure as part of their lifestyle, often resulting in loss of jobs, friends, family, and opportunity, as well as money and health.

Major losses in early life make one later vulnerable to passive acceptance of grief, as though sorrow were the price of life. In Grief, one sees sadness everywhere: the sadness of little children, the sadness of world conditions, the sadness of life itself. This level colors one’s entire vision of existence. Part of the syndrome of loss is the notion of the irreplaceability of what has been lost or that which it symbolized. There is a generalization from the particular so that the loss of a loved one is equated with the loss of love itself. At this level, such emotional losses may trigger a serious depression or death. Although Grief is the cemetery of life, it still has more energy to it than Apathy does. Thus, when a traumatized, apathetic patient begins to cry, we know they are getting better. once they start to cry, they will begin to eat again.

ENERGY LEVEL 100: FEAR

At the level of 100, there is a lot more life energy available; fear of danger is actually healthy. Fear runs much of the world, spurring on endless activity. Fear of enemies, of old age or death, of rejection, and a multitude of social fears are basic motivators in most people’s lives.

From the viewpoint of this level, the world looks hazardous, full of traps and threats. Fear is the favored official tool for control by oppressive totalitarian agencies and regimes, and insecurity is the stock-in-trade of major manipulators of the marketplace. The media and advertising play to Fear to increase market share.

The proliferation of fears is as limitless as the human imagination; once Fear becomes one’s focus, the endless fearful events of the world feed it. Fear becomes obsessive and may take any form. Fear of loss of relationship leads to jealousy and a chronically high stress level. Fearful thinking can balloon into paranoia or generate neurotic defensive structures and, because it is contagious, become a dominant social trend.

Fear limits growth of the personality and leads to inhibition. Because it takes energy to rise above Fear, the oppressed are unable to reach a higher level unaided. Thus, the fearful seek strong leaders who appear to have conquered their fear to lead them out of their slavery.

ENERGY LEVEL 125: DESIRE

There is yet more energy available at this level; Desire motivates vast areas of human activity, including the economy. Advertisers play on our Desire to program us with needs linked to instinctual drives. Desire moves us to expend great effort to achieve goals or obtain rewards. The desire for money, prestige, or power runs the lives of many of those who have risen above Fear as their limiting, predominant life motif.

Desire is also the level of addiction, wherein desire becomes a craving more important than life itself. The victims of Desire may actually be unaware of the basis of their motives. Some people become addicted to the desire for attention and drive others away by their constant demands. The desire for sexual approval has produced entire cosmetics, fashion, and movie industries.

Desire has to do with accumulation and greed. But Desire is insatiable because it is an ongoing energy field, so that satisfaction of one desire is merely replaced by unsatisfied desire for something else. Multimillionaires remain obsessed with acquiring more and more money.

Desire, however, is a much higher state than Apathy or Grief. In order to “get,” you have to first have the energy to “want.” Television has had a major influence on many oppressed people, because it inculcates wants and energizes their desires to the degree that they move out of Apathy and begin to seek a better life. Want can start people on the road to achievement. Desire can, therefore, become a springboard to higher levels of consciousness.

ENERGY LEVEL 150: ANGER

Although Anger may lead to homicide and war, as an energy level within itself it is much further removed from death than those below it. Anger can lead to either constructive or destructive action. As people move out of Apathy and Grief to overcome Fear as a way of life, they begin to want; Desire leads to frustration, which in turn leads to Anger. Thus, Anger can be a fulcrum by which the oppressed are eventually catapulted to freedom. Anger over social injustice, victimization, and inequality has created great movements that led to major changes in the structure of society.

But Anger expresses itself most often as resentment and revenge and is, therefore, volatile and dangerous. Anger as a lifestyle is exemplified by irritable, explosive people who are oversensitive to slights and become “injustice collectors,” quarrelsome, belligerent, or litigious.

Since Anger stems from frustrated want, it is based on the energy field below it. Frustration results from exaggerating the importance of desires. The angry person may, like a frustrated infant, go into a rage. Anger leads easily to hatred, which has an erosive effect on all areas of a person’s life.

ENERGY LEVEL 175: PRIDE

Pride, which calibrates at 175, has enough energy to run the United States Marine Corps. It is the level aspired to by the majority of our kind today. People feel positive as they reach this level, in contrast to the lower energy fields. This rise in self-esteem is a balm to all the pain experienced at lower levels of consciousness. Pride looks good and knows it; it struts its stuff in the parade of life. Pride is at a far enough removal from Shame, Guilt, or Fear that to rise, for instance, out of the despair of the ghetto to the pride of being a Marine is an enormous jump. Pride as such generally has a good reputation and is socially encouraged, yet as we see from the chart of the levels of consciousness, it is sufficiently negative to remain below the critical level of 200. This is why Pride feels good only in contrast to the lower levels.

The problem, as we all know, is that Pride goeth before a fall. Pride is defensive and vulnerable because it is dependent upon external conditions, without which it can suddenly revert to a lower level. The inflated ego is vulnerable to attack. Pride remains weak because it can be knocked off its pedestal back into Shame, which is the threat that fires the fear of loss of Pride. The downside of Pride, therefore, is arrogance and denial. These characteristics block growth; in Pride, recovery from addictions is impossible because emotional problems or character defects are denied. The whole problem of denial is one of Pride. Thus Pride is a very sizable block to the acquisition of real power, which displaces Pride with true stature and prestige.

ENERGY LEVEL 200: COURAGE

At the 200 level, power really first appears. When we test subjects at all the energy levels below 200, we find, as can be readily verified, that they all go weak. Everyone goes strong in response to the life-supportive fields above 200. This is the critical level that distinguishes the positive and negative influences of life. At the level of Courage, an attainment of true power occurs; therefore, it is also the level of empowerment. This is the zone of exploration, accomplishment, fortitude, and determination. At the lower levels, the world is seen as hopeless, sad, frightening, or frustrating; but at the level of Courage, life is seen to be exciting, challenging, and stimulating.

Courage implies the willingness to try new things and deal with the vicissitudes of life. At this level of empowerment, one is able to cope with and effectively handle the opportunities of life. At 200, for instance, there is the energy to learn new job skills. Growth and education become attainable goals. There is the capacity to face fears or character defects and to grow despite them; anxiety also does not cripple endeavor as it would at the lower levels of evolution. Obstacles that defeat people whose consciousness is below 200 act as stimulants to those who have evolved into the first level of true power.

People at this level put back into the world as much energy as they take; at lower levels, populations as well as individuals drain energy from society without reciprocating. Because accomplishments result in positive feedback, self-reward and esteem become progressively self-reinforcing. This is where productivity begins. The collective level of consciousness of mankind remained at 190 for many centuries and, curiously, only jumped to its current level of 204 within the last decade.

ENERGY LEVEL 250: NEUTRALITY

Energy becomes very positive as we get to the level that we have termed Neutral, because it is epitomized by release from the positionality that typifies lower levels. Below 250, consciousness tends to see dichotomies and to take on rigid positions, an impediment in a world that is complex and multi-factorial rather than black and white.

Taking such positions creates polarization, and polarization in turn creates opposition and division. As in the martial arts, a rigid position becomes a point of vulnerability; that which does not bend is liable to break. Rising above barriers or oppositions that dissipate one’s energies, the Neutral condition allows for flexibility and nonjudgmental, realistic appraisal of problems. To be Neutral means to be relatively unattached to outcomes; not getting one’s way is no longer experienced as defeating, frightening, or frustrating.

At the Neutral level, a person can say, “Well, if I don’t get this job, then I’ll get another.” This is the beginning of inner confidence; sensing one’s power, one is therefore not easily intimidated. One is not driven to prove anything. The expectation that life, with its ups and downs, will be basically okay if one can roll with the punches is a typical 250-level attitude.

mark of this level is a confident capability to live in the world. This is, therefore, experientially a level of safety. People at this level are easy to get along with, safe to be around and associate with, because they are not interested in conflict, competition, or guilt. They are comfortable and basically undisturbed emotionally. This attitude is nonjudgmental and does not lead to any need to control other people’s behaviors. Correspondingly, because Neutral people value freedom, they are hard to control.

ENERGY LEVEL 310: WILLINGNESS

This very positive level of energy may be seen as the gateway to the higher levels. Whereas for instance, jobs are done adequately at the Neutral level, at the level of Willingness, work is done well and success in all endeavors is common. Growth is rapid; these are people chosen for advancement. Willingness implies that one has overcome inner resistance to life and is committed to participation. Below the 200 calibration level, people tend to be close-minded, but by level 310, a great opening occurs. At this level, people become genuinely friendly, and social and economic success seem to follow automatically. The Willing are not really troubled by unemployment, for they will take any job when they have to, or create a career or self-employment for themselves. They do not feel demeaned by service jobs or by starting at the bottom. They are naturally helpful to others and contribute to the good of society. They are also willing to face inner issues and do not have major learning blocks.

At this level, self-esteem is innately high and is reinforced by positive feedback from society in the forms of recognition, appreciation, and reward. Willingness is sympathetic and responsive to the needs of others. Willing people are builders of, and contributors to, society. With their capacity to bounce back from adversity and learn from experience, they tend to become self-correcting. Having let go of Pride, they are willing to look at their own defects and learn from others. At the level of Willingness, people become excellent students. They are easily teachable and represent a considerable source of power for society.

ENERGY LEVEL 350: ACCEPTANCE

At this level of awareness, a major transformation takes place, with the understanding that one is oneself the source and creator of the experience of one’s life. Taking such responsibility is distinctive of this degree of evolution, characterized by the capacity to live harmoniously with the forces of life.

All people at levels below 200 tend to be powerless and see themselves as victims, at the mercy of life. This stems from a belief that the source of one’s happiness or the cause of one’s problems is “out there.” An enormous jump — taking back one’s own power — is completed at this level, with the realization that the source of happiness is within oneself. At this more evolved stage, nothing so-called “out there” has the capacity to make one happy, and love is not something that is given or taken away by another, but is created from within.

Acceptance is not to be confused with passivity, which is a symptom of apathy. This form of Acceptance allows engagement in life on life’s own terms, without trying to make it conform to an agenda. With Acceptance, there is emotional calm and perception is widened as denial is transcended. One now sees things without distortion or misinterpretation; the context of experience is expanded so that one is capable of “seeing the whole picture.” Acceptance has to do essentially with balance, proportion, and appropriateness. The individual at the level of Acceptance is not interested in determining right or wrong, but instead is dedicated to resolving issues and finding out what to do about problems. Tough jobs do not cause discomfort or dismay. Long-term goals take precedence over short-term ones; self-discipline and mastery are prominent. At the level of Acceptance, we are not polarized by conflict or opposition; we see that other people have the same rights as we do, and we honor equality. While lower levels are characterized by rigidity, at this level, social plurality begins to emerge as a form of resolution of problems. Therefore, this level is free of discrimination or intolerance; there is the awareness that equality does not preclude diversity. Acceptance includes rather than rejects.

ENERGY LEVEL 400: REASON

Intelligence and rationality rise to the forefront when the emotionalism of the lower levels is transcended. Reason is capable of handling large, complex amounts of data; making rapid, correct decisions; understanding the intricacies of relationships, gradations, and fine distinctions; and expert manipulation of symbols as abstract concepts, which becomes increasingly important. This is the level of science, medicine, and of generally increased capability for conceptualization and comprehension. Knowledge and education are sought as capital. Understanding and information are the main tools of accomplishment, which is the hallmark of the 400 level. This is the level of Nobel Prize winners, great statesmen, and Supreme Court justices. Einstein, Freud, and many of the other great thinkers of history also calibrate here. The authors of the Great Books of the Western World calibrate here. The shortcomings of this level are the failure to clearly distinguish the difference between symbols and what they represent, and confusion between the objective and subjective worlds that limits the understanding of causality. At this level, it is easy to lose sight of the forest for the trees, to become infatuated with concepts and theories, ending up in intellectualism and missing the essential point. Intellectualizing can become an end in itself. Reason is limited in that it does not afford the capacity for the discernment of essence or of the critical point of a complex issue. And it generally disregards context.

Reason does not of itself provide a guide to truth. It produces massive amounts of information and documentation, but lacks the capability to resolve discrepancies in data and conclusions. All philosophic arguments sound convincing on their own. Although Reason is highly effective in a technical world where the methodologies of logic dominate, Reason itself, paradoxically, is the major block to reaching higher levels of consciousness. Transcending this level is relatively uncommon — by only 4.0 percent of the world’s population.

ENERGY LEVEL 500: LOVE

Love as depicted in the mass media is not what this level implies. On the contrary, what the world generally refers to as love is an intense emotionality combining physical attraction, possessiveness, control, addiction, eroticism, and novelty. It is usually evanescent and fluctuating, waxing and waning with varying conditions. When frustrated, this emotion often reveals an underlying anger and dependency that it had masked. That love can turn to hate is a common concept, but what is being spoken about rather than love is an addictive sentimentality and attachment. Hate stems from Pride, not Love. There probably never was actual Love in such a relationship.

The 500 level is characterized by the development of a Love that is unconditional, unchanging, and permanent. It does not fluctuate because its source within the person who loves is not dependent on external conditions. Loving is a state of being. It is a way of relating to the world that is forgiving, nurturing, and supportive. Love is not intellectual and does not proceed from the mind. Love emanates from the heart. It has the capacity to lift others and accomplish great feats because of its purity of motive.

As this level of development, the capacity to discern essence becomes predominant; the core of an issue becomes the center of focus. As reason is bypassed, there arises the capacity for instantaneous recognition of the totality of a problem and a major expansion of context, especially regarding time and process. Reason deals only with particulars, whereas Love deals with wholes. This ability, often ascribed to intuition, is the capacity for instantaneous understanding without resorting to sequential symbol processing. This apparently abstract phenomenon is, in fact, quite concrete; it is accompanied by a measurable release of endorphins in the brain.

Love takes no position and thus is global, rising above the separation of positionality. It is then possible to be one with another, as there are no longer any barriers. Love is therefore inclusive and expands the sense of self progressively. Love focuses on the goodness of life in all its expressions and augments that which is positive. It dissolves negativity by recontextualizing it rather than by attacking it.

This is the level of true happiness, but although the world is fascinated with the subject of Love, and all viable religions calibrate at 500 or over, it is interesting to note that only 4.0 percent of the world’s population ever reaches this level of the evolution of consciousness. Only 0.4 percent ever reaches the level of unconditional love at 540.

ENERGY LEVEL 540: JOY

As Love becomes more and more unconditional, it begins to be experienced as an inner Joy. This is not the sudden joy of a pleasurable turn of events; it is a constant accompaniment to all activities. Joy arises from within each moment of existence, rather than from any external source. 540 is also the level of healing and of spiritually based self-help groups.

From level 540 and up is the domain of saints, spiritual healers, and advanced spiritual students. Characteristic of this energy field is the capacity for enormous patience and the persistence of a positive attitude in the face of prolonged adversity. The hallmark of this state is compassion. People who have attained this level have a notable effect on others. They are capable of a prolonged, open visual gaze, which induces a state of love and peace.

At the high 500s, the world one sees is illuminated by the exquisite beauty and perfection of creation. Everything happens effortlessly, by synchronicity, and the world and everything in it is seen to be an expression of love and Divinity. Individual will merges into Divine will. A Presence is felt whose power facilitates phenomena outside conventional expectations of reality, termed miraculous by the ordinary observer. These phenomena represent the power of the energy field, not that of the individual.

One’s sense of responsibility for others at this level is of a different quality from that shown at the lower levels. There is a desire to use one’s state of consciousness for the benefit of life itself rather than for particular individuals. This capacity to love many people simultaneously is accompanied by the discovery that the more one loves, the more one can love. Near-death experiences, characteristically transformative in their effect, have frequently allowed people to experience the energy level between 540 and 600.

ENERGY LEVEL 600: PEACE

This energy field is associated with the experience designated by such terms as transcendence, self-realization, and God-consciousness. It is extremely rare. When this state is reached, the distinction between subject and object disappears, and there is no specific focal point of perception. Not uncommonly, individuals at this level remove themselves from the world, as the state of bliss that ensues precludes ordinary activity. Some become spiritual teachers; others work anonymously for the betterment of mankind. A few become great geniuses in their respective fields and make major contributions to society. These people are saintly and may eventually be designated officially as saints, although at this level, formal religion is commonly transcended, to be replaced by the pure spirituality out of which all religion originates.

Perception at the level of 600 and above is sometimes reported as occurring in slow motion, suspended in time and space — though nothing is stationary; all is alive and radiant. Although this world is the same world as the one seen by others, it has become continuously flowing, evolving in an exquisitely coordinated evolutionary dance in which significance and source are overwhelming. This awesome revelation takes place non-rationally, so that there is an infinite silence in the mind, which has stopped conceptualizing. That which is witnessing and that which is witnessed take on the same identity; the observer dissolves into the landscape and becomes equally the observed. Everything is connected to everything else by a Presence whose power is infinite, exquisitely gentle, yet rock-solid. Great works of art, music, and architecture that calibrate between 600 and 700 can transport us temporarily to higher levels of consciousness and are universally recognized as inspirational and timeless.

ENERGY LEVELS 700–1,000: ENLIGHTENMENT

This is the level of the Great Ones of history who originated the spiritual patterns that multitudes have followed throughout the ages. All are associated with Divinity, with which they are often identified. This is the level of powerful inspiration; these beings set in place attractor energy fields that influence all of mankind down through the ages. At this level, there is no longer the experience of an individual personal self as separate from others; rather, there is an identification of Self with Consciousness and Divinity. The Unmanifest is experienced as Self beyond mind. This transcendence of the ego also serves by example to teach others how it can eventually be accomplished. This is the peak of the evolution of consciousness in the human realm.

Great teachings uplift the masses and raise the level of awareness of all of humanity. To have such vision is called grace, and the gift it brings is infinite peace, described as ineffable, beyond words.1 At this level of realization, the sense of one’s existence transcends all time and all individuality. There is no longer any identification with the physical body as “me,” and therefore, its fate is of no concern. The body is seen as merely a tool of consciousness through the intervention of mind, its prime value that of communication. The self merges back into the Self. This is the level of nonduality, or complete Oneness. There is no localization of consciousness; awareness is everywhere equally present.

Great works of art depicting individuals who have reached the level of Enlightenment characteristically show the teacher with a specific hand position, called a mudra, wherein the palm of the hand radiates benediction. This is the act of the transmission of this energy field to the consciousness of mankind. This level of Divine Grace calibrates up to 1,000, the highest level attained by any persons who have lived in recorded history — to wit, the Great Avatars for whom the title “Lord” is appropriate: Lord Krishna, Lord Buddha, and Lord Jesus Christ.
